Quick Answer
Farmhouse hash is a hearty and filling breakfast dish made from a combination of potatoes, vegetables, usually onions and bell peppers, and protein such as ham, bacon, or sausage, all cooked together in a skillet until crispy. It is a popular American breakfast dish with a rustic, homey feel and often served with eggs and toast.

The History of Farmhouse Hash: Origins and Evolution

Farmhouse hash is a type of hearty breakfast dish that commonly includes diced potatoes, onions, peppers, and often some type of meat, such as sausage or bacon. Its origins can be traced back to the mid-19th century in the United States when it was common for farmers to create meals with ingredients they had readily available on their farms. Depending on the region, farmhouse hash recipes can vary greatly and may also include additional ingredients such as cheese, eggs, or even leftover vegetables.

Over time, farmhouse hash has evolved from a practical farmer’s meal to a popular breakfast and brunch dish in American restaurants. In recent years, it has gained a bit of a trendy reputation, perhaps due to its Instagram-worthy appearance and versatile use of leftovers. While the ingredients may differ, the essence of farmhouse hash has remained the same – a flavorful and filling meal that’s perfect for fueling up on a lazy weekend or as a comforting meal any time of day.

Farmhouse Hash Recipes: Variations and Ingredients

Farmhouse hash is a hearty breakfast dish that has been enjoyed for generations. It typically consists of fried or diced potatoes, onions, and peppers mixed with savory meat, such as bacon or sausage, and topped with eggs cooked to your liking. The beauty of farmhouse hash is that it can be customized to your liking with different meat, vegetables, and seasoning options.

Farmhouse hash recipes come in a variety of variations and ingredients, making it easy to create a personalized breakfast experience. Some popular variations of farmhouse hash include adding diced ham, turkey, or corned beef to the mix. Vegetarians can also enjoy this dish with meat substitutes such as tofu or tempeh. You can also add a touch of sweetness to the recipe by incorporating sweet potatoes or apples. Furthermore, when it comes to spices, there are endless options to choose from like garlic, rosemary, paprika, or cumin. The possibilities are endless with farmhouse hash, which is why it continues to be a beloved breakfast staple.

Nutritional Value of Farmhouse Hash: A Health Perspective

Farmhouse hash is a popular breakfast dish made with diced potatoes, chopped onions, bell peppers, and a protein source like ham or sausage. While it’s a savory and satisfying meal, many people wonder about its nutritional value. From a health perspective, farmhouse hash can be a nutritious breakfast option if prepared with wholesome ingredients and served in moderation.

Potatoes, the main component of farmhouse hash, are a good source of fiber, vitamin C, potassium, and other essential nutrients. Vegetables like onions and bell peppers provide additional vitamins and minerals, while protein from ham or sausage can help keep you full and energized. However, it’s important to be mindful of added fats and sodium that may come from cooking oil, cheese, or condiments like ketchup. Opting for a lighter version of farmhouse hash by using less oil or swapping out high-fat meats with leaner options like turkey or chicken can make for a more health-conscious choice.

How to Make Farmhouse Hash: Step-by-Step Guide

Farmhouse hash is a delicious and hearty dish that can be enjoyed for breakfast, lunch, or dinner. It traditionally includes potatoes, onions, and chopped meat, though the recipe can be customized to include other vegetables, such as peppers, or different types of meat, like bacon or sausage. If you’re looking to make this dish at home, follow this step-by-step guide.

To make farmhouse hash, start by dicing your potatoes and boiling them until they are soft. In a separate pan, cook your meat and set it aside. In the same pan, sauté chopped onions and any other vegetables you choose to include. Once the vegetables are cooked, add the cooked potatoes and meat to the pan and stir them together. Cook until everything is heated through and serve hot. This easy recipe can be customized to your liking and is sure to be a hit at any meal.
